Description

The Green Box of Games is a board game concept developed by Jørgen Brunborg-Næss. The idea is to create a small box of generic game components that can be used to play a myriad of games. Think of it as a deck of cards, only for board games.

The Very First edition of the Green Box of Games was published on the Game Crafter in 2016, and then the Second to None edition was brought to life through a Kickstarter campaign in 2017.

Since then the system has acquired a community of proople who have created games, so that now you can play more than 100 different variants. The MMX expansion introduced meeples to the set.

The 2.5 version now available on the Game Crafter includes all the components from the Second to None edition plus the MMX. It comes without a rulebook, but you can find all the game rules on the Green Box website and the Fandom Wiki.
